Founded in 1910, Logan Health has provided exceptional care for more than 100 years to the communities it serves. While the main medical campus is located in Flathead County, Logan Health draws from a total service area covering 13 counties, nearly 40,000 square miles, and a population of more than 600,000. The health system consists of six hospitals, more than 50 provider clinics and a host of other healthcare services, including the nation’s first rural air ambulance service (A.L.E.R.T.).
